WebApr 4, 2024 · The reason we recommend sterilizing it in a pot with boiling water is because the temperature needs to reach 100 degrees Celsius and boil. This is more difficult to control if you’re using a microwave and also when you simply pour boiling water over the cup, since the water’s temperature drops quickly.
